Patio Pavers Construction in Fairfield County, CT
Patio pavers construction services involve the installation of durable, attractive surfaces for outdoor living areas, pathways, and entertainment spaces. These projects typically include designing and laying paver patios, walkways, driveways, and outdoor seating areas. Homeowners often seek these services to enhance the visual appeal of their property, create functional outdoor spaces, and increase property value. It is important for property owners to consider factors such as the choice of materials, layout design, drainage, and the overall style that complements their home before requesting patio pavers construction.
Before initiating a project, property owners should understand the different types of paver materials available, such as concrete, brick, or natural stone, and how each affects durability and appearance. Additionally, considering the scope of the project-including size, pattern, and edge details-can help ensure the finished result meets expectations. Clarifying any site-specific considerations like existing landscape features, soil conditions, and access points can also contribute to a smoother construction process and a long-lasting outdoor surface.

Patio Pavers Construction Questions
What types of patio pavers are available? There are various materials including concrete, natural stone, brick, and porcelain to suit different styles and preferences.
How long does a patio paver installation typically take? Installation times vary based on the size and complexity of the project, but generally, it can range from a few days to a week.
Can patio pavers be installed over existing surfaces? Yes, pavers can often be installed over existing concrete or other stable surfaces with proper preparation.
What are common uses for patio pavers? They are commonly used for outdoor patios, walkways, pool decks, and seating areas to enhance outdoor living spaces.
